Transaction 3d0494ba51fc60e657b033b9ddfdd52178a8198571a9ddc15c4d446a7f06f757
1 Input
1 Output
-
3d0494ba51fc60e657b033b9ddfdd52178a8198571a9ddc15c4d446a7f06f757:0
- value
- 1586809
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d903ac74df6143cfc058603a77d3942b0a15006 OP_EQUAL
- address
- 3QojfKptEtK9mtG7keUzCMyVJ5JnuXofYB